The cost of crawlspace encapsulation in Hampton, GA can vary significantly based on several factors. Crawlspace encapsulation is a process that involves sealing the area beneath your home to protect it from moisture, pests, and other potential issues. This not only improves the air quality inside your home but also enhances its overall structural integrity. Understanding the factors that influence the cost and the common tasks involved can help homeowners in Hampton, GA make informed decisions.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of Crawlspace: Larger crawlspaces require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Condition of Crawlspace: Existing issues like mold, pests, or structural damage can add to the cost as they need to be addressed before encapsulation.
- Materials Used: The type and quality of materials, such as vapor barriers and insulation, can significantly affect the price.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Hampton, GA can vary, impacting the total cost of the project.
- Accessibility: Crawlspaces that are difficult to access may require more effort and time, thus increasing the cost.
- Additional Features: Adding features like a dehumidifier or sump pump can also influence the overall cost.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(Hampton, GA) |
---|---|
Vapor Barrier Installation | $1,500 - $3,000 |
Insulation Installation | $1,000 - $2,500 |
Mold Remediation | $500 - $3,000 |
Pest Control | $200 - $1,000 |
Structural Repairs | $1,000 - $5,000 |
Dehumidifier Installation | $800 - $1,500 |
Sump Pump Installation | $1,000 - $2,000 |
